What is Crypto.com?

Crypto.com is a leading cryptocurrency platform that offers a range of services including spot trading, crypto wallets, NFTs, credit cards, and DeFi services. The platform is designed to cater to both beginners and professional traders, providing an intuitive interface, competitive trading fees, and an extensive list of supported cryptocurrencies. Logging in is the first step to accessing these features securely.

Step-by-Step Crypto.com Login

  1. Open the Website or App Users can log in through the official Crypto.com website or the mobile application. The app is available for both iOS and Android devices, providing a seamless experience for on-the-go trading. Make sure to download the official app from a trusted source to avoid phishing risks.

  2. Enter Your Credentials Use your registered email address or phone number along with your password. Accuracy is critical here—multiple failed attempts may trigger a temporary account lock. Always ensure that Caps Lock or keyboard layout issues are not causing input errors.

  3. Two-Factor Authentication (2FA) If 2FA is enabled, after entering your password, you’ll be prompted to provide a verification code. This code can come from an authentication app like Google Authenticator or via SMS. 2FA adds an extra layer of protection, making it harder for unauthorized users to access your account.

  4. Password Recovery In case you forget your password, Crypto.com offers a recovery process. By selecting the “Forgot Password” option, you can reset your password using your registered email or phone number. Ensure your new password is strong, combining letters, numbers, and symbols.

  5. Successful Login Once logged in, you’ll have access to your Crypto.com dashboard, which includes your account balance, portfolio overview, transaction history, and trading tools. The dashboard is designed to provide all necessary information at a glance, making it easy to manage your assets.

Security Measures

Crypto.com prioritizes user security. Besides standard 2FA, the platform employs end-to-end encryption, withdrawal whitelists, and login alerts. Users are encouraged to enable these security features and regularly monitor account activity. Avoid logging in on public Wi-Fi networks to prevent potential breaches.

Common Login Issues and Solutions

Even with robust security, some users encounter login problems. Here are common issues and solutions:

  • Incorrect Credentials: Verify that your email/phone and password are correct. Double-check for typos and ensure Caps Lock is off.
  • Account Locked: Multiple failed login attempts may temporarily lock your account. Wait for the cooldown period or contact Crypto.com support for assistance.
  • 2FA Problems: If your authentication code isn’t working, ensure your device’s time is synchronized, or use backup codes provided during 2FA setup.
  • App or Browser Issues: Outdated apps or cached browser data can prevent login. Updating the app or clearing cache can resolve these issues.

Tips for Smooth Login

  1. Strong Credentials – Use a unique, complex password to protect your account.
  2. Enable 2FA – Always activate two-factor authentication for added security.
  3. Monitor Login Activity – Regularly check your login history and notifications to detect unauthorized attempts.
  4. Update Regularly – Keep the app or browser version updated for better performance and security.
  5. Secure Devices – Only log in from devices you trust, and consider using device-specific security features.

Advanced Login Features

Crypto.com also offers features like biometric login, including Face ID or fingerprint authentication, for faster and secure access on mobile devices. Users who prefer convenience without compromising security can benefit from these features, ensuring that even on-the-go access remains protected.
